Avoid heat and humidity
The battery is designed to operate optimally at room temperature.
High temperatures can shorten the life of lithium-ion batteries.
Avoid high humidity environments.
It is best to keep the handheld/graphing calculator in a cool, dry place that is as close to room temperature as possible.
Use and recharge
As lithium-ion batteries age, their capacity decreases. With proper care and normal use, the battery should last approximately 3 years.
If the handheld/graphing calculator is used frequently, the battery should be charged frequently. Do not wait until the battery is completely discharged before charging.
If the handheld/graphing calculator is not used frequently, the battery should be fully charged at least once a month.
Do not leave the handheld/graphing calculator connected to a charging device for more than 3 days.
Use only rechargeable lithium-ion batteries specified for use with handhelds/graphing calculators.
Use only charging devices specified for use with handhelds/graphing calculators.
Fully charge the handheld/graphing calculator before testing.

Recommendations for storage for 3 months or longer
The optimal temperature for proper care and storage of lithium-ion batteries is 0–25° C/32–~77° F.
Long-term storage can cause deep discharge of the battery, which may degrade the lithium-ion battery and reduce battery capacity, life, and rechargeability.
Therefore, it is recommended that the battery be fully charged before storing the handheld for an extended period of time and fully charged every three months during storage.
